Interference-Aware Cross-Application Placement: A Multi-Objective Optimization Approach for Microservice Clusters (opens in new tab)
In modern cloud architectures, multiple applications often run within the same clustered environment, sharing underlying resources. This resource sharing can cause interference among applications, leading to degraded latency and reduced system stability.
